About

 

Since May 2021, Lina Irscheid has been working as a research assistant in the legal framework of the research project "I4C - Intelligence for Cities". There, she conducts research on whether and how an AI-based 3D city model and predictive models to be developed in the project can contribute to reducing uncertainties and improving the basis for decision-making in climate adaptation law.

Research areas

 

Lina Irscheid's research focuses on climate adaption law, urban development law, environmental planning law, spatial planning law as well as european and german constitutional law and data protection law.
